Global Cooling hopes to revolutionize precooling with new version of Jet-Ready Precoolers
Global Cooling Inc., precooling and recooling systems developer from the USA, has announced the introduction of its new portable forced air precooler – the Jet-Ready Precooler.
Precooling is an essential part of the postharvest process. It’s been proved that the faster you precool, the more net weight you save. Faster precooling results in produce with a longer shelf life and greater weight, ultimately saving time, energy and money.
The Jet Precooler is a forced air cooling tunnel that provides greater air flow and shorter precooling times than the typical farm-built cooler. The Jet-Ready is new and improved with a Carboline coating, NSF-approved for potable water, and a dial thermometer.

In addition to greater airflow, the Jet also offers users plenty of flexibility due to its portability. Jets are added to existing cooling systems and can be transferred to and from different locations. They arrive at their destination preassembled, fully-wired, tested and ready-to-use. “You literally just plug it in and you’re good to go,” said Cameron White of Fresh Start Produce Sales, who’s using Jets to precool bell peppers and cucumbers in Florida. In addition to its cooling capabilities, the Jet is also suited for heating, reheating, thawing, tempering and drying. Global Cooling manufactures the Jet-Ready, Jet-Heavy Duty and Jet-Ripe portable precoolers, as well as the Rapid-Cool 2- and 3-tier high pallet racked precoolers in its factory at the Philadelphia Navy Yard Business Park.
